Fixed wing pilots need to be especially careful when you know you're working in the same airspace as helicopters.
They are small, slow,can fly crazy angles in the sky and are not bound by the laws of physics to use normal runways, taxiways and approach paths.
I fly from a small airport where helicopter movements make up the majority of movements from this airfield. So I am always wide awake when I'm sharing air with fling wings.
I don't believe more rules can solve this problem for good. I do believe constant vigilance and preparedness can help to avoid these hazards.
